[Bf-blender-cvs] [60682c3] master: BMesh: remove redundant walker member & assignment

Campbell Barton noreply at git.blender.org
Mon Oct 31 07:28:01 CET 2016


Commit: 60682c37dd64b1b6061271452016fc9dabc854a6
Author: Campbell Barton
Date:   Sat Oct 29 22:31:01 2016 +1100
Branches: master
https://developer.blender.org/rB60682c37dd64b1b6061271452016fc9dabc854a6

BMesh: remove redundant walker member & assignment

===================================================================

M	source/blender/bmesh/bmesh_class.h
M	source/blender/bmesh/intern/bmesh_core.c

===================================================================

diff --git a/source/blender/bmesh/bmesh_class.h b/source/blender/bmesh/bmesh_class.h
index 72ea7bd..104df62 100644
--- a/source/blender/bmesh/bmesh_class.h
+++ b/source/blender/bmesh/bmesh_class.h
@@ -245,7 +245,7 @@ typedef struct BMesh {
 	/* ID of the shape key this bmesh came from */
 	int shapenr;
 	
-	int walkers, totflags;
+	int totflags;
 	ListBase selected;
 
 	BMFace *act_face;
diff --git a/source/blender/bmesh/intern/bmesh_core.c b/source/blender/bmesh/intern/bmesh_core.c
index e83b752..28ac8e2 100644
--- a/source/blender/bmesh/intern/bmesh_core.c
+++ b/source/blender/bmesh/intern/bmesh_core.c
@@ -295,8 +295,6 @@ static BMLoop *bm_face_boundary_add(
 #else
 	f->l_first = l;
 #endif
-
-	l->f = f;
 	
 	return l;
 }
@@ -458,13 +456,10 @@ BMFace *BM_face_create(
 	f = bm_face_create__internal(bm);
 
 	startl = lastl = bm_face_boundary_add(bm, f, verts[0], edges[0], create_flag);
-	
-	startl->v = verts[0];
-	startl->e = edges[0];
+
 	for (i = 1; i < len; i++) {
 		l = bm_loop_create(bm, verts[i], edges[i], f, NULL /* edges[i]->l */, create_flag);
-		
-		l->f = f;
+
 		bmesh_radial_append(edges[i], l);
 
 		l->prev = lastl;




More information about the Bf-blender-cvs mailing list